Emirates has announced a new air service to Madagascar, starting September 3, 2024, with four weekly flights from Dubai (DXB) via Mahé, Seychelles, to Antananarivo (TNR). This route is expected to enhance tourism and business travel to Madagascar by offering over 140 global connections through Emirates' Dubai hub. Adnan Kazim, Emirates' CCO, highlighted the positive impact on Madagascar's connectivity and tourism, while Madagascar's Minister of Transport, H.E. Manambahoaka Valéry Ramonjavelo, welcomed the new service as a significant link to the global network.
